Things to do in Dolbenmaen

Dolbenmaen is a town in North Wales offering a range of local sights. Visitors can explore historic sites such as Garndolbenmaen church and Pant Glas church. The area also features natural landmarks like Graig Goch and the nearby Mynydd Graig Goch mountain.
